OFO mapping without the headache
How to map every role to the Organising Framework for Occupations accurately, the first time.
Map roles, not titles
OFO codes describe occupations, not your internal job titles. Start from what the person actually does, then find the closest occupation — not the closest-sounding name.
Build a reusable library
Map once, reuse forever. Maintain an organisation-wide mapping so new hires and interventions inherit the right code automatically.
- One mapping per role, reused across years
- Versioned so changes are traceable
- Linked to interventions and learners
